ENERGY Energy: is the ability to do work Work is being done whenever some physical force is being used to move an object some distance

Energy All objects contain energy in one form or another Can take the form of – Motion-Sound – Position- Electricity – Heat – Light It can never be destroyed It can only be converted from one form to another

Kinetic Energy = the energy an object possesses because of its motion The amount of Kinetic energy is dependent on the mass of the object in motion and it’s velocity.

Potential Energy The energy of position; stored energy but not being used The amount of energy contained in an object at rest

Examine an example of potential energy A flower pot with a mass of 15 kg is sitting on a window sill 15 meters above the ground. How much potential energy does the flower pot contain? PE = (mass)(gravity)(height) = (15 kg)(9.8 m/s 2 )(15 m) = 2205 kg m 2 /s 2 = 2205 J = 2000 J = 2.2 x 10 3 J

The water at the top has potential energy When water falls to a lower level, the potential energy is converted to kinetic energy.
